In Remembrance of
Walter Robert Barrie

Photo of
Date of birth: 22nd September 1922
Place of birth: Portsmouth, Hampshire, England
Parents: Robert and Mary Barrie
Service: Royal Navy
Rank: Able Seaman
Service Number: P/JX 157059
Joined Hood: Unknown
Left Hood: 24th May 1941 (loss of ship)
Click here to print memorial poster





Biographical Information:

Walter was born on 22th September 1922 In Portsmouth, Hampshire to Robert and Mary Barrie. The family later lived in Cosham, Hampshire. He attended The Royal Hospital School, Holbrook from May 1935 to February 1938. He entered the Navy and was trained at H.M.S. St Vincent. He was 18 years old at the time of his loss.
